Introduction

Welcome to Unit 1: Overview of the Online Texas Adolescent Literacy Academy (OTALA) Module 2: Effective Instruction.

There are five sections in this module:

  1.     Overview of Effective Instruction and Adaptation Framework
  2.     Fostering Student Engagement and Grouping
  3.     Explicit Instruction and Scaffolding
  4.     Effective Instruction
  5.     Summary
